    Just across the Tobin Bridge from downtown Boston, Chelsea’s 02150 blends waterfront industry with revitalized streetscapes and pocket parks. You’ll feel a tight-knit, multicultural community vibe around Bellingham Square and Admiral’s Hill, where Mary O’Malley State Park and PORT Park offer harbor views, walking paths, and dog-friendly lawns. The dining scene is standout for its global flavors—try Ciao! Pizza & Pasta, Katz Bagel Bakery, and neighborhood pupuserías—plus casual nightlife at Chelsea Station, with East Boston and the Seaport minutes away via the SL3 Silver Line and the Commuter Rail. Groceries and errands are easy at Market Basket and the Mystic Mall, with Planet Fitness and local studios nearby. Expect classic New England seasons—crisp sea breezes, colorful falls, and snowy winters. According to Zillow’s recent market trends, the median asking rent sits in the upper-$2,000s, with many apartments ranging roughly $2,300–$3,200 in recent months. Overall, it’s family- and pet-friendly, walkable, and commuter-ready.
